modinfo ? display information about a kernel module |
modinfo [ options ] <module_file> |
The modinfo utility examines the object file module_file associated with a kernel module and displays any information that it can glean. |
OPTIONS |
?a, ??author |
Display the module’s author. |
?d, ??description |
Display the module’s description. |
?n, ??filename |
Display the module’s filename. |
?fformat_string, ??format format_string |
Let the user specify an arbitrary format string which can extract values from the ELF section in module_file which contains the module information. Replacements consist of a percent sign followed by a tag name in curly braces. A tagname of %{filename} is always supported, even if the module has no modinfo section. |
?p, ??parameters |
Display the typed parameters that a module may support. |
?h, ??help |
Display a small usage screen. |
?V, ??version |
Display the version of modinfo. |
